Emily Ferguson Murphy (1868-1933) An author and a mother, she was a leader in social reform and political issues. She was also the first appointed as a Police Magistrate in the British Empire. In 1929, Emily Murphy, supported by Nellie McClung, Louise McKinney, Irene Parlby and Henrietta Edwards, took the fight for women’s right to the British Privy Council. Through their determination, the British North America Act was changed, recognizing women as “persons”.
